ACSR stands for Aluminium Conductor Steel Reinforced. This conductor construction combines aluminium strands for electrical conductivity with a steel-reinforced core for enhanced mechanical strength. The combination makes ACSR a widely used conductor type for overhead electrical systems where both current-carrying performance and mechanical strength are important.

What Is a 120mm² ACSR Aluminium Conductor?
A 120mm² ACSR Aluminium Conductor is an overhead conductor based on an aluminium conductive section with a nominal cross-sectional area of approximately 120mm², combined with a steel reinforcement core.
The aluminium strands are primarily responsible for carrying electrical current. The steel core provides mechanical reinforcement, helping the conductor withstand tensile forces during installation and operation.
This combination is particularly useful in overhead electrical networks where conductors must span between poles or towers while maintaining suitable electrical and mechanical characteristics.

Bare Conductor Types
(1) all aluminum conductor (AAC)
AAC used in overhead electric power transmission and distribution lines with various grade voltages.
Mainly used in urban areas for electricity transfer where the spacing is short and the supports are closer together. Apart
from that, these conductors are also extensively used in coastal area because of their corrosion resistance properties
(2) all aluminum alloy conductor(AAAC)
The aluminum alloy conductors are used in replace of single-layer ACSR conductors to reduce power
loss in overhead distribution and transmission lines,when replacing the aluminum conductor steel reinforced , the AAAC
can save 5-8% of the construction cost.
(3) aluminum conductor steel reinforced (ACSR)
Used as bare overhead transmission conductor and as primary and secondary distribution conductor
andmessenger support. ACSR offers optimal strength for line design. Variable steel core stranding enables desired strength
to be achieved without sacrificing ampacity.

ASTM B232 Standard:
| Code Name | Size | No./Dia.of Stranding Wires | Approx. Overall Dia. | Approx. Weight | Code Name | Size | No./Dia.of Stranding Wires | Approx. Overall Dia. | Approx. Weight | ||
| AWG or MGM | Alum. | ST. | AWG or MGM | Alum. | ST. | ||||||
| No./mm | No./mm | mm | kg/km | No./mm | No./mm | mm | kg/km | ||||
| Swanate | 4 | 7/1.96 | 1/2.61 | 6.53 | 93 | Tern | 795 | 45/3.38 | 7/2.25 | 27.03 | 1300 |
| Sparrow | 2 | 6/2.67 | 1/2.67 | 8.01 | 129 | Condor | 795 | 54/3.08 | 7/3.08 | 27.72 | 1461 |
| Sparate | 2 | 7/2.47 | 1/3.30 | 8.24 | 148 | Cuckoo | 795 | 24/4.62 | 7/3.08 | 27.74 | 1461 |
| Robin | 1 | 6/3.00 | 1/3.00 | 9.00 | 163 | Drake | 795 | 26/4.44 | 7/3.45 | 28.11 | 1550 |
| Raven | 1/0 | 6/3.37 | 1/3.37 | 10.11 | 206 | Coot | 795 | 36/3.77 | 1/3.77 | 26.41 | 1184 |
| Quail | 2/0 | 6/3.78 | 1/3.78 | 11.34 | 259 | Mallard | 795 | 30/4.14 | 19/2.48 | 28.96 | 1728 |
| Pigeon | 3/0 | 6/4.25 | 1/4.25 | 12.75 | 327 | Ruddy | 900 | 45/3.59 | 7/2.40 | 28.73 | 1472 |
| Penguin | 4/0 | 6/4.77 | 1/4.77 | 14.31 | 412 | Canary | 900 | 54/3.28 | 7/3.28 | 29.52 | 1554 |
| Waxwing | 266.8 | 18/3.09 | 1/3.09 | 15.45 | 422 | Rail | 954 | 45/3.70 | 7/2.47 | 29.61 | 1560 |
| Merlin | 336.4 | 18/3.47 | 1/3.47 | 17.35 | 532 | Catbird | 954 | 36/4.14 | 1/4.14 | 28.95 | 1421 |
| Linnet | 336.4 | 26/2.89 | 7/2.25 | 18.31 | 656 | Cardinal | 954 | 54/3.38 | 7/3.38 | 30.42 | 1753 |
| Oriole | 336.4 | 30/2.69 | 7/2.69 | 18.83 | 737 | Ortlan | 1033.5 | 45/3.85 | 7/2.57 | 30.81 | 1690 |
| Chickadee | 397.5 | 18/3.77 | 1/3.77 | 18.85 | 629 | Tanager | 1033.5 | 36/4.30 | 1/4.30 | 30.12 | 1539 |
| Ibis | 397.5 | 26/3.14 | 7/2.44 | 19.88 | 775 | Curlew | 1033.5 | 54/3.52 | 7/3.52 | 31.66 | 1900 |
| Lark | 397.5 | 30/2.92 | 7/2.92 | 20.44 | 871 | Bluejay | 1113 | 45/4.00 | 7/2.66 | 31.86 | 1821 |
| Pelican | 477 | 18/4.14 | 1/4.14 | 20.70 | 754 | Bunting | 1192.5 | 45/4.14 | 7/2.76 | 33.12 | 1949 |
| Flicker | 477 | 24/3.58 | 7/2.39 | 21.49 | 877 | Grackle | 1192.5 | 54/3.77 | 19/2.27 | 33.97 | 2190 |
| Hawk | 477 | 26/3.44 | 7/2.67 | 21.80 | 931 | Bittern | 1272 | 45/4.27 | 7/2.85 | 34.17 | 2080 |
| Hen | 477 | 30/3.20 | 7/3.20 | 22.40 | 1044 | Pheasant | 1272 | 54/3.90 | 19/2.34 | 35.10 | 2335 |
| Osprey | 556.5 | 18/4.47 | 1/4.47 | 22.35 | 880 | Skylark | 1272 | 36/4.78 | 1/4.78 | 33.42 | 1895 |
| Parakeet | 556.5 | 24/3.87 | 7/2.58 | 23.22 | 1023 | Dipper | 1351.5 | 45/4.40 | 7/2.92 | 35.16 | 2210 |
| Dove | 556.5 | 26/3.72 | 7/2.89 | 23.55 | 1085 | Martin | 1351.5 | 54/4.02 | 19/2.41 | 36.17 | 2481 |
| Eagle | 556.5 | 30/3.46 | 7/3.46 | 24.21 | 1219 | Bobolink | 1431 | 45/4.53 | 7/3.02 | 36.24 | 2342 |
| Peacock | 605 | 24/4.03 | 7/2.69 | 24.20 | 1112 | Plover | 1431 | 54/4.14 | 19/2.48 | 37.24 | 2628 |
| Squab | 605 | 26/3.87 | 7/3.01 | 24.51 | 1180 | Nuthatch | 1510.5 | 45/4.65 | 7/3.10 | 37.20 | 2470 |
| WoodDuck | 605 | 30/3.61 | 7/3.61 | 25.25 | 1325 | Parrot | 1510.5 | 54/4.25 | 19/2.55 | 38.25 | 2773 |
| Kingbird | 636 | 18/4.78 | 1/4.78 | 23.88 | 1007 | Lapwing | 1590 | 45/4.77 | 7/3.18 | 38.16 | 2599 |
AAC vs AAAC vs ACSR
When purchasing an aluminium overhead conductor, customers should understand the differences between AAC, AAAC and ACSR.
| Conductor Type | Full Name | Main Construction | Typical Consideration |
|---|---|---|---|
| AAC | All Aluminium Conductor | Aluminium strands | High conductivity and suitable mechanical applications |
| AAAC | All Aluminium Alloy Conductor | Aluminium alloy strands | Different mechanical and electrical characteristics |
| ACSR | Aluminium Conductor Steel Reinforced | Aluminium strands + steel core | Higher mechanical reinforcement for overhead lines |
The correct conductor should be selected according to the project’s electrical loading, voltage, span, sag, mechanical requirements, environmental conditions and applicable standards.

120mm² ACSR for Overhead Power Distribution
Overhead electrical networks require conductors that can provide suitable electrical performance while also handling mechanical stresses.
The 120mm² ACSR conductor combines aluminium conductivity with steel reinforcement. This construction can be advantageous in overhead systems where mechanical strength and conductor tension are important considerations.
During project design, engineers may need to consider:
- System voltage
- Design current
- Conductor ampacity
- Span length
- Sag and tension
- Wind loading
- Ambient temperature
- Operating temperature
- Pole or tower configuration
- Short-circuit requirements
- Conductor fittings
- Applicable electrical standards
A properly selected conductor helps ensure that the overhead electrical system is designed around appropriate electrical and mechanical parameters.
